EastEnders is a popular British soap opera that has been on our screens since 1985. If you are looking for synonyms for EastEnders, then you may want to consider referring to it as a soapie, a daytime drama, a serial, or a television drama. Other phrases you could use to describe EastEnders include a story show, a saga, or a soap opera classic. You could also refer to the show as a family drama since it revolves around the lives of families living in East London's fictitious borough of Walford.
